The really important thing to note is this: credit card payment support ends on May 23rd, 2022, and Nintendo eShop cards cease to redeem from August 29th, 2022. So even though the eShop will remain open for a year, you won't be able to add money to your account there for very long anymore.
Pokemon fans must get Pokemon Bank since it is the only way to transfer Pokemon from 3DS games to Pokemon Home. It will become free to use at some point and the Pokemon Bank servers will remain online after the eShop closes, although they haven't said for how long. But you must get the app itself when the eShop still exists.
I also read that you must have Pokemon Transporter, or Poke Transporter, to transfer Pokemon from older games but I can't find it in the eShop and some others had the same problem. If anyone knows what's the deal with that, I'd like to know.
Unfortunately the poke transporter app only becomes available to download after you buy a pass or activate your trial pass

Important thing about Fire Emblem Fates is that while it's possible to buy physical versions of the Birthright and Conquest routes, the third neutral route was released only as DLC with the exception of the special edition that is insanely expensive now; essentially it will be impossible to purchase all three routes soon unless you sell a kidney to get the special edition secondhand.
For anyone who cares, here's a few personal recommendations that are exclusive to the 3DS eShop:
-The Dillon's Rolling Western trilogy (third game released physically in Japan and Europe)
-Sakura Samurai
-The Pushmo/Pullblox trilogy
-HarmoKnight
-Pocket Card Jockey
-Various Kirby spin-offs (Dedede's Drum Dash Deluxe and Kirby's Blowout Blast being probably the most notable ones)
-The BoxBoy games
-Gotta Protectors
-Level-5's Guild series (seven smaller games from different industry veterans with Liberation Maiden and Attack of the Friday Monsters being probably the best of the group)
-Numerous DSiWare games (Dark Void Zero, Dragon Quest Wars, Mighty Flip Champs, Mighty Milky Way, and X-Scape to name a few)
-Summer Carnival '92 Recca and The Mysterious Murasame Castle (neither game has gotten any sort of official re-release outside of Japan other than these 3DS ports)
